Danny Davis - Burton Snowboards - Danny Davis is an incredible snowboarder; he can ride any type of terrain with great control and style, from half pipe to powder. He was born in Michigan, attended Stratton Mountain School and moved to Tahoe because of the amount of resorts around this area and the proximity to the Reno Airport.

In the 2006 US Open Danny won the Quarterpipe Competition and took the second place at the Halfpipe Competition. He is sponsored by Burton Snowboards, Analog, AG Streetwear, Anon Optics, R.E.D and Frends. Check out some pics!

Terje Haakonsen - Terje Haakonsen is considered one of the most influential riders ever.  Terje dominated freestyle snowboarding in the 90’s winning ISF World Championships in half-pipe three times:  1993, 1995 and 1997. He also won 5 European half-pipe competitions, 3 times US Open and 6 times Mt Baker Banked Slalom (one switch time stance). Terje also has the current world highest air with a 9.8 meter backside 360 in a Quarterpipe.
Terje Haakonsen developed a few Burton Snowboards:  the Burton T6, the Burton Malolo, the Burton Fish and the famous Balance series back from the 90’s to 2000. His sponsors are: Burton Snowboards, Oakley, Swatch, Skullcandy, Volcom Outerwear, etc. These days he lives between Oslo, California, Hawaii and the back country.  Check out this a picture from his original Burton Balance Series.

Danny Kass is one of the best snowboarders on earth. Danny can shred any terrain with finesse, control and power like no other. His style remains me of half Kevin Jones and half Todd Richards. This year he is filming for the new Grenade snowboard video The Boned Age, cannot wait to watch it! Gabe Taylor told me that Danny’s part in powder will be insane. The list of Danny Kass sponsors goes on and on: Gnu, Nike, Oakley, Grenade, Monster, etc, etc.  Plus he is an amazing skateboarder like his brother Matt Kass and a business owner as well. Stephen Duke - Stephen Duke is a great rider and a master of style. He is sponsored by Billabong, Hoven, Northwave, Drake, Bakoda, Grenade, Active, and Elm. Stephen lives in Tahoe and for the last couple of years he has been filming for MDP Peolple division. Alphanumeric Clothing - Alphanumeric Clothing is a company based in San Diego, CA owned by Alyasha Owerka-Moore and Mirko Magnum. Alphanumeric is one of the few clothing lines out there with innovation and fresh look. For the next year they will be coming out with a full outerwear division. Honestly we saw some of the designs and they are top quality and unique designs. I still remember back in the days when they had Jeremy Jones on their pro team with a few other great riders; also the whole ad campaign related with the students, the school and Jeremy on the chalkboard (Jeremy Jones is still schooling people today). Mads Jonsson - Burton Snowboards, Von Zipper - Mads Jonsson is a Global Burton team rider. His job is to travel the globe nonstop during the season searching the best powder. Mads Jonsson films for Standard Movies and every year his parts get better and better. A few seasons ago he hit a huge 187 foot jump at Hemsedal, Norway with a slow motion 360. He won TWS 2006 Stand out of the year hitting the Hemsedal 187 jump. Here is a picture with our friend Lonnie Kauk filming for Standard in a heli-mission.

Torstein Horgmo and DC Snowboards - Torstein is a ripper sponsored by DC Snowboards Red Bull and Oakley. Hailing from Norway but he spends most of his time around the world filming for Standard Movies or for the latest DC movies (made by our friend Pierre Wikberg) for the last two years. He also won the Winter X Games at the Big Jump in 2008 here is a picture of Torstein Horgmo in Canada this past winter filming for Standard Movies.

Johan Olofsson Snowboarder -  I still remember the first time I saw Johan Olofsson in the winter of ‘92 at Tignes (France) in a summer camp. He was shredding with Sebu Kuhlberg (Damn is almost 17 years ago, way before Chad Muska, Ghetto Blaster or Tom Penny front flips in USA). Johan literally DESTROY the whole park, riding switch at that time. Johan Olofsson, Sebu kuhlberg and John Sommers made my day. This was before Johan Olofsson was focusing more on back country and filming the best big mountain part in the Standard Films classic TB5. After an 8 year contract with Burton Snowboards the injuries came and Johan Olofsson stayed away from the scene. This last year however, after a full recovery, he is filming again for the Hachets and their Totally Board series in interior BC.
Cannot wait to see his part in the next Standard Movie with his snowboard. Johan Olofsson can still stand strong.
